Background
The smear device is a common medical instrument, in actual operation, a blood sample is placed at one end of a glass slide, a blood pushing sheet is taken to enable one end of the blood pushing sheet to move backwards from the front of the blood drop to contact the blood drop, the blood drop is scattered along the blood pushing sheet, then the blood pushing sheet and the glass slide form an included angle of thirty degrees to forty five degrees, and the blood pushing sheet moves forwards at a constant speed, so that a thin blood film is left on the glass slide, and further the blood smear is manufactured. Microscopic examination of blood smears is a fundamental method of blood cytology and is extremely widely used. In particular, it has great value for diagnosing various hematopathy.
The blood test can be divided into the laboratory test of blood general detection, hemolytic anemia, bone marrow cytology detection, blood grouping and cross blood matching test, and the blood maintenance of common blood diseases can be detected. The existing smear is generally smeared by an operator through two glass slides, and the smearing force is difficult to master, so that uneven smearing and breakage of the glass slides are easy to occur, and therefore, the smear device for the clinical laboratory is provided.

Detailed Description

Referring to fig. 1-3, a smear device for clinical laboratory comprises a base 1, wherein the base 1 is cuboid, a slide glass 2 is movably installed in the base 1, a sliding groove 9 matched with the slide glass 2 is formed in the top of the base 1, the main body of the sliding groove 9 is rectangular and just fits with the slide glass 2, the slide glass 2 is located on the inner side of the sliding groove 9, the slide glass 2 is slidably connected with the base 1, the base 1 is used for placing the slide glass 2, and the slide glass 2 in the base 1 can be extracted through the sliding groove 9, so that the installation and replacement of the slide glass 2 are facilitated.
A rubber pad 10 is fixedly arranged on the inner bottom wall of the chute 9, the slide glass 2 is positioned above the rubber pad 10, the slide glass 2 is prevented from directly contacting with the inner bottom wall of the chute 9, and the rubber pad 10 can prevent the slide glass 2 from being crushed.
A vertical plate 3 is fixedly arranged on one side of the top of the base 1, a top plate 4 is fixedly arranged on the top of the vertical plate 3, the size of the top plate 4 is smaller than that of the base 1, and the vertical plate 3 is used for connecting the base 1 and the top plate 4 to form a whole.

Working principle:
when the device is used, a sample to be detected is dripped on the glass slide 2, then the pressure lever 5 is pushed downwards, the pressure lever 5 moves downwards to drive the pressure plate 8 to move downwards, the glass slide 2 is extruded, the sample to be detected is smeared uniformly through the extrusion of the pressure plate 8, so that a smear can be completed, the compression spring 6 sleeved on the surface of the pressure lever 5 can compress, and the pressure plate 8 can be bounced when the device is not used. When the pressing plate 8 is to be cleaned, the detached pressing plate 8 can be disinfected and cleaned only by pulling the pressing plate 8 downwards, and the iron plate 13 on the pressing plate 8 is separated from the magnetic plate 14 inside the connecting plate 7 due to the downwards pulling force.
